Maritzburg United midfielder Deolin Mekoa has received a late Bafana Bafana call-up to replace Tebogo Langerman in the squad to face Senegal on Saturday.

The 23-year-old has made a good start to the season having already made eight appearances in all competitions for the Team of Choice.

The former South African U23 midfielder says he is honoured to be called up the national team again, declaring it’s a great experience for him as a player to be in a squad with the best players in the country.

‘Albeit this being a replacement call-up, being called to be part of the National Senior team is always an honour. Whether one gets to play or not, being part of the environment with the best players in the country is a great experience,’ Mekoa told the Maritzburg United website.

United’s marketing and communications manager Brian Zuma believes Mekoa’s call-up to the Bafana Bafana squad will give him the chance to gain valuable experience on a national level.

‘These call-ups shape the mindset of players to see themselves as assets to the country. We have no doubt about the National Team qualities that Deolin possesses,’ Zuma said.

Bafana Bafana will now lock horns with Senegal in their World Cup qualifier at Peter Mokaba Stadium on Saturday. Kick off is at 3pm.
